Test Item
Test Method
Test Condition
Test Limits
Temperature
Coefficient of
Resistance (TCR)
JIS C-5201-1 4.8
IEC-60115-1 4.8
TCR +125°C, 25°C is the reference temperature
Refer to Electrical
Specifications table
Dielectric Withstanding
Voltage
JIS C-5201-1 4.7
0805, 1206, 1210, 2010, 2512 applied 500 VAC for 1 minute.
0402, 0603 applied 300 VAC for 1 minute.
No short or burned on the
appearance
Core Body Strength
JIS C-5201-1 4.15
Central part pressurizing force: 10 N, 10 seconds
No breakage.
Solderability
JIS C-5201-1 4.17
IEC-60115-1 4.17
245ºC ± 5°C for 3 seconds
>95% coverage - no visual
damage
Resistance to Soldering
Heat
JIS C-5201-1 4.18
IEC-60115-1 4.18
260ºC ± 5°C for 10 seconds
± (1% + 0.001Ω)
No visual damage
Leaching
JIS C5201-1 4.18
IEC-60068-2-58 8.2.1
260ºC ± 5°C for 30 seconds
>95% coverage - no visual
damage
Short Time Overload
JIS C-5201-1 4.13
IEC-60115-1 4.13
± (1% + 0.001Ω)
Standard power: 6.25 times rated power whichever is less for 5
seconds.
Insulation Resistance
100 VDC for 1 minute
≥ 10GΩ
JIS C-5201-1 4.8
IEC-60115-1 4.8
